#EECC07 Hex color

#EECC07

The hexadecimal color code #EECC07 corresponds to the code RGB( 238, 204, 7 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,93 level), green (at 0,80 level) and blue (at 0,03 level). Its brightness is 48% and its saturation is 94%. It is composed of red at 53%, green at 45% and blue at 1%.
